How To Fix SMTTOOLS088 - Table & can only be changed in 'inactive mode'


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: SMTTOOLS - Multi Tenancy tools

  • Message number: 088

  • Message text: Table & can only be changed in 'inactive mode'

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message SMTTOOLS088 - Table & can only be changed in 'inactive mode' ?

    The SAP error message SMTTOOLS088 indicates that you are trying to make changes to a table that is currently in an active state, and such changes can only be made when the table is in 'inactive mode'. This typically occurs in the context of SAP's data migration tools or when working with the SAP Landscape Transformation (SLT) Replication Server.

    Cause:

    1. Active Mode: The table you are trying to modify is currently active, meaning it is being used in the system for transactions or data processing.
    2. Data Consistency: SAP enforces this restriction to maintain data consistency and integrity. Changes to the structure of a table while it is in use could lead to inconsistencies or errors in the application.

    Solution:

    To resolve this error, you need to switch the table to 'inactive mode' before making any changes. Here are the steps you can follow:

    1. Switch to Inactive Mode:

      • Use the appropriate transaction code or tool to set the table to inactive mode. This might involve using transaction codes like SE11 (Data Dictionary) or specific tools related to your SAP version.
      • If you are using a migration tool, check the documentation for the specific steps to deactivate the table.
    2. Make Changes:

      • Once the table is in inactive mode, you can proceed to make the necessary changes (e.g., adding fields, changing data types, etc.).
    3. Reactivate the Table:

      • After making the changes, reactivate the table to return it to active mode. This will allow the system to use the updated structure.
    4. Testing:

      • After reactivation, perform thorough testing to ensure that the changes do not affect existing functionality and that data integrity is maintained.
